Abstract
In a multimedia device, a method, apparatus, and system for image processing and virtual outfitting experience(s) sharing, where in provider(s) and user(s) are associated in like-mind groups, offering and sharing their virtual fitting image(s), setting(s), component(s) and/or experience(s), based on their personal preference(s) and/or style(s); means for said system to process image(s) and simultaneously virtual outfit a plurality of users in group(s) at the same time; means for said system to facilitate said sharing in a continuous way through data, image and/or multimedia information data feeds; and means for said system to organize, manage and maintain a plurality of said virtual outfitting item(s), image(s), data, provider(s), user(s), group(s), relationship(s) and/or etc., as a self-sustaining peer virtual outfitting community.

[0059] In its most basic configuration, virtual fitting system 200 comprises at least one processing unit or processor 206 and system memory 208, a camera 202, a touch screen display 204. In embodiments, data and images are loaded into memory 208 and executed by the processing unit 206 from system memory 208. Depending on the exact configuration and type of system 200, memory 208 may be volatile (such as RAM), non-volatile (such as ROM, flash memory, etc.), or some combination of the two.
[0060] Additionally, virtual fitting system 200 may also have other components. For example, virtual fitting system 200 includes additional media storage 210, such as removable and/or non-removable media storage, including, but not limited to, SD memory card, magnetic or optical disks or tape. Virtual fitting system 200 may have battery 212 to provide power when not connected to an external power source.
[0061] The display may be embedded with touch sensors, thus function as a touch screen display 204. The virtual fitting system 200 may have network interface component 214, which handles the transfer of image and data to and/or from other devices, systems and/or networks.
[0062] Virtual fitting system 200 may have sensor component(s) 216, such as touch sensor, light sensor, GPS sensor, near field communication sensor and/or etc to handle the sensing, receiving, processing and transferring of data.
[0063] Virtual fitting system 200 can use an external display 220 to provide better visualization result; such external display 220 can be a TV, a projector device and/or etc. The external display 220 may be connected with the virtual fitting system 200 through wiring or wireless connections including but not limited to Wi-Fi, bluetooth connection and/or etc.
